IWB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2015 in Review

382 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Russell 1000 ETF (IWB) for Q1 2015, worth a combined $6.79B — up 7.4% from $6.32B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 35 funds opened new IWB positions and 27 closed out — a net gain of 8 holders — while 136 added to existing stakes and 124 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$159M. The largest seller was Charles Schwab Investment Advisory, cutting an estimated $43M.
